Former Prince of Greece Philippos is Married for the Third Time in Athens

Former Prince Philippos of Greece and billionaire’s daughter Nina Flohr have exchanged wedding vows for the third time this Saturday in Athens.

Phillipos, the youngest son of the last King of Greece, Constantine, is married to Swiss billionaire businessman Thomas Flohr’s daughter Nina Flohr. Their third ceremony was held on Saturday at the Metropolitan Cathedral of Athens.

It was the third wedding for the couple, who first wed last December in a small civil ceremony in St Moritz, Switzerland, followed by a high society springtime celebration in Cambridgeshire.

Both were intimate affairs – indeed there were just the two fathers as witnesses at the first – but this third wedding has all the makings of a full-blown extravaganza. There was no shortage of flashy names on the guest list, with British princesses Beatrice and Eugenie in attendance.

Phillipos, 35, has four siblings, including former Crown Prince Pavlos, 54, who shares five children with the jet-set socialite Marie-Chantal. Their model daughter Princess Olympia, 25, brought high fashion glamour to her uncle’s wedding, attending the event with her British boyfriend Peregrine Pearson, the heir to the Pearson fortune.

The Pearsons are a wealthy British family who inherited the Cowdray Park estate and its respective polo club. Their fortune is built on the Pearson conglomerate, which was first started as a construction company but transitioned to publishing during the course of the 20th century.

Pearson joined the princess in Athens this summer while she was vacationing with her parents and four siblings. She also spent time with Prince Philippos in Pearson’s home town of London during another stop on the same vacation.

The group visited the Somerset House, which was the venue for the London Design Biennale where Philippos’ brother Prince Nicolaos was exhibiting his photography.

Royals, celebrities at Philippos of Greece’s Athens wedding

British Vogue writer Alice Naylor- Leyland attended with her husband Tom, who hosted the couple’s wedding No. 2 at their home of Stibbington House in Cambridge.

Other guests include Vogue editor Violet Henderson and Princess Eugenie’s friend Caroline Rupert. Eugenie and Jack Brooksbank could also be in attendance, with Philippos and Nina making the guest list for their own royal wedding in October 2018.

His paternal aunt Queen Sofia of Spain, mother of the current King Felipe, was in attendance, as will Princess Elena of Spain, the groom’s cousin and godmother. Another godmother and the groom’s maternal aunt, Princess Benedikte of Denmark, also celebrated the nuptials with the family.

Phillipos’ family connected to British royals

Phillipos’ family is closely connected with the British royals. He is the godson of the late Princess Diana . Former King Constantine is second cousins with Prince Charles and Prince William’s godfather.
